The FOMC voted unanimously to cut the federal funds target rate by 50 basis points to 1.0%. Wall Street greeted the second rate cut of the month with a giant fart. The Dow promptly dropped over 220 points. Then in an abrupt 180 degree turn not seen since at least Monday, the market rallied up 373 points. It looked like we'd have the second positive rally in as many days, when all of a sudden some fatass sat on the Whoopee Cushion and popped it with 12 minutes left in the trading day. The Dow dropped by 357 points. In 12 minutes. Which would be a shocking decline if it hadn't happened 130 of the last 131 days.
